On Thursday night, the Canucks hosted the Arizona Coyotes, and during the game, a fan harassed Coyotes forward Phil Kessel.
This fan found it amusing that Kessel was associated with eating hot dogs, a claim made in a now infamous article by controversial Toronto writer Steve Simmons, who claimed Kessel ate the fast food treat almost daily. Throughout the game, the supporter would tease Kessel about hot dogs, as if on repeat.
He crossed the line and decided to toss the hot dog over the glass, hoping to hit the veteran Coyotes with it. Whether he struck the target or not, the fact that he did it alone is enough for the Vancouver Canucks to seek a ban from Rogers Arena and possibly even charges.
